Is Cannabis Legal in Guerrero, Mexico?

In Mexico, cannabis has been decriminalized since 2009, which means possession of small amounts for personal use is not a criminal offense. However, the sale, cultivation, and distribution of cannabis are still illegal. In 2017, Mexico legalized the use of cannabis for medical purposes. In Guerrero, like the rest of the country, it is not legal to use, sell, or cultivate cannabis for recreational purposes.

What are the Penalties and Enforcement for Cannabis Use in Guerrero, Mexico?

Although cannabis possession for personal use is decriminalized in Mexico, there are still penalties and enforcement for those who break the law. Possession of more than 5 grams of cannabis can result in a fine, mandatory drug treatment, or both. Selling or distributing cannabis can lead to prison sentences of up to 25 years, depending on the quantity and circumstances of the offense.

Law enforcement in Guerrero, Mexico, varies in its approach to cannabis. In some areas, police may be more lenient, while in others, they may strictly enforce the law. It is important to remember that although cannabis possession for personal use is decriminalized, it is still illegal and can result in penalties.

What is Cannabis Called in Guerrero, Mexico?

In Guerrero, Mexico, cannabis is commonly referred to as marijuana or mota. Other slang terms for cannabis include yerba, ganja, and hierba. The term cannabis is also sometimes used, especially in discussions about medical marijuana and legalization.

What is the Legal Status of CBD in Guerrero, Mexico?

CBD (cannabidiol), a non-psychoactive compound found in cannabis, is legal in Guerrero, Mexico, as long as it contains less than 1% THC (the psychoactive component in cannabis). In 2017, Mexico legalized the use of medical marijuana and CBD products for patients with specific medical conditions. CBD products are available in pharmacies and specialized stores, as well as online.

Is Medical Marijuana Legal in Guerrero, Mexico?

Yes, medical marijuana is legal in Guerrero, Mexico, following the country’s 2017 legislation that legalized the use of cannabis for medical purposes. Patients with specific medical conditions, such as epilepsy, cancer, and chronic pain, can access medical marijuana and CBD products with a prescription from a licensed physician. However, the availability of medical marijuana products may be limited in some areas.

Can I Grow Marijuana in Guerrero, Mexico?

Currently, growing marijuana for personal use is not legal in Guerrero, Mexico. The cultivation, sale, and distribution of cannabis remain illegal under Mexican law. However, there is ongoing debate and discussion about potentially legalizing the personal cultivation of cannabis in the future.
